Dental implants are titanium posts surgically placed into the jawbone to function a alternative for tooth roots. Once the implant bonds with the bone in a process called osseointegration, a crown could be hooked up to restore operate and aesthetics.

How long does the whole dental implant process take?
The timeline can vary, but the overall course of normally takes several months. This consists of healing time for the implant to integrate with the bone, which can range from three to 6 months, plus further time for becoming the crown.

Are there dangers or complications related to dental implants?

As with any surgery, there are risks, including an infection, nerve injury, or implant failure. However, these complications are uncommon, and a talented practitioner will minimize these dangers through cautious planning and technique.
How do I take care of dental implants after placement?
Caring for dental implants involves sustaining good oral hygiene, together with regular brushing and flossing. Routine dental check-ups are also important to observe the health of the implant and surrounding gums.
